26 Mar 2003 - Comparing Simulated Compton y Maps and Catalogs


An essential input to SZ experimental simulations are simulated Compton y maps of the sky together with corresponding cluster catalogs. I currently have 3 nice sets of LCDM simulations:

Here are a few plots comparing these three:


Comparing the catalogs: Note that WHS and Bia agree pretty well, whereas SW has approx twice as many clusters of given mass.


Comparing the y maps: The WHS maps have more small scale power.
